Pages

Saturday, 1 April 2017

nodejs资源

NodeCloud is a resource directory gathering sites related to Node.js and ordering them by their Alexa traffic, allowing to evaluate relative popularity of a project. Screenshots are generated locally using SlimerJS.
To suggest new sites to be added to the listing, you can reach me through my site or on Twitter.
NodeCloud is also present on Twitter, follow us for site updates: @nodecloud
Please note that for the ranking to be relevant, only sites fully dedicated to Node.js and hosted on their own domain (Alexa do not provide separate rankings for subdomains) can be indexed.
Note to programmers: you might as well be interested in my Ascii Codes reference chart.
Echo JS BREAKING NEWS:
Check out Echo JS, a community-driven social news site entirely focused on JavaScript development, HTML5, and front-end news.
Echo JS is also present on Twitter: @echojs

npm
  • npm
  • npm is a package manager for Node.js, allowing easy installation and publication of node programs and libraries.
  • NodeCloud Ranking: 1
  • Alexa Traffic Rank: 1772
Node.js
  • Node.js
  • Home of the Node.js project, a network application framework written on top of Google V8 JavaScript engine.
  • NodeCloud Ranking: 2
  • Alexa Traffic Rank: 4626
Express
  • Express
  • Express is a high performance web developement framework for Node, inspired by the Ruby micro-framework Sinatra.
  • NodeCloud Ranking: 3
  • Alexa Traffic Rank: 18032
Meteor
  • Meteor
  • A realtime JavaScript framework built on top of Node.js.
  • NodeCloud Ranking: 4
  • Alexa Traffic Rank: 19224
Socket.IO
  • Socket.IO
  • Socket.IO is a WebSocket API, allowing asynchronous communication between server and client. It is cross-browser compatible and aims to make realtime apps development easier than ever.
  • NodeCloud Ranking: 5
  • Alexa Traffic Rank: 36155
Mongoose
  • Mongoose
  • Mongoose is an ORM for the MongoDB NoSQL database.
  • NodeCloud Ranking: 6
  • Alexa Traffic Rank: 38134
Sequelize
  • Sequelize
  • Sequelize is an easy-to-use ORM for the MySQL database.
  • NodeCloud Ranking: 7
  • Alexa Traffic Rank: 60960
Grunt
  • Grunt
  • The JavaScript Task Runner.
  • NodeCloud Ranking: 8
  • Alexa Traffic Rank: 64738
Hexo
  • Hexo
  • A fast, simple & powerful by Node.js powered blog framework similar to Jekyll.
  • NodeCloud Ranking: 9
  • Alexa Traffic Rank: 68578
Sails.js
  • Sails.js
  • A realtime MVC framework for Node.js which is built on Express, EJS and Socket.IO.
  • NodeCloud Ranking: 10
  • Alexa Traffic Rank: 68649
Gulp
  • Gulp
  • A toolkit for automating painful or time-consuming tasks in your development workflow.
  • NodeCloud Ranking: 11
  • Alexa Traffic Rank: 77705
Node-RED
  • Node-RED
  • A visual tool for the Internet of Things, wiring together hardware devices, APIs and online services.
  • NodeCloud Ranking: 12
  • Alexa Traffic Rank: 81889
Pug
  • Pug
  • A high-performance HAML inspired template engine for Node, formerly known as Jade.
  • NodeCloud Ranking: 13
  • Alexa Traffic Rank: 82176
Keystone
  • Keystone
  • Web application platform and CMS for Node.js, built on top of Express and MongoDB.
  • NodeCloud Ranking: 14
  • Alexa Traffic Rank: 108134
Mocha
  • Mocha
  • Feature-rich JavaScript test framework running on Node.js and in the browser, making asynchronous testing simple and fun.
  • NodeCloud Ranking: 15
  • Alexa Traffic Rank: 117560
Passport
  • Passport
  • Simple, unobtrusive authentication middleware for Node.js.
  • NodeCloud Ranking: 16
  • Alexa Traffic Rank: 135241
Hapi
  • Hapi
  • A rich framework for building applications and services.
  • NodeCloud Ranking: 17
  • Alexa Traffic Rank: 135964
Chai
  • Chai
  • A BDD / TDD assertion library for Node.js and the browser.
  • NodeCloud Ranking: 18
  • Alexa Traffic Rank: 138635
Node School
  • Node School
  • Learn Node.js with interactive lessons running in your terminal.
  • NodeCloud Ranking: 19
  • Alexa Traffic Rank: 138871
How To Node
  • How To Node
  • A community driven blog which purpose is to provide tutorials and code examples showing how to achieve various tasks using Node.
  • NodeCloud Ranking: 20
  • Alexa Traffic Rank: 141735
Echo JS
  • Echo JS
  • A social JavaScript and Node.js news site in the spirit of Reddit and Hacker News.
  • NodeCloud Ranking: 21
  • Alexa Traffic Rank: 161445
The Node Beginner Book
  • The Node Beginner Book
  • As the name suggests, this free online book is aimed at people with no prior experience with Node.
  • NodeCloud Ranking: 22
  • Alexa Traffic Rank: 178748
Koa
  • Koa
  • Next generation web framework for Node.js leveraging ES6 generators.
  • NodeCloud Ranking: 23
  • Alexa Traffic Rank: 215733
Nodemailer
  • Nodemailer
  • An all in one solution to send e-mails easily from Node.js.
  • NodeCloud Ranking: 24
  • Alexa Traffic Rank: 225740
Node.js Guide
  • Node.js Guide
  • A collection of various useful guides about Node.js.
  • NodeCloud Ranking: 25
  • Alexa Traffic Rank: 352386
David
  • David
  • Node.js based web service that helps you keeping your project dependencies up to date.
  • NodeCloud Ranking: 26
  • Alexa Traffic Rank: 438973
PDFKit
  • PDFKit
  • An easy to use yet powerful PDF generation library for Node.js.
  • NodeCloud Ranking: 27
  • Alexa Traffic Rank: 491714
Sitespeed.io
  • Sitespeed.io
  • An open source tool which allows analyzing websites speed and performance, based on performance best practices and metrics.
  • NodeCloud Ranking: 28
  • Alexa Traffic Rank: 579556
SocketCluster
  • SocketCluster
  • A lightweight, highly scalable realtime server engine + process manager for creating systems which run on multiple CPU cores.
  • NodeCloud Ranking: 29
  • Alexa Traffic Rank: 611131
Node Security Project
  • Node Security Project
  • A project about Node Security aiming to assess the security of the modules published on NPM.
  • NodeCloud Ranking: 30
  • Alexa Traffic Rank: 683076
Harp
  • Harp
  • Zero-configuration static web server powered by Node.js with built-in preprocessing.
  • NodeCloud Ranking: 31
  • Alexa Traffic Rank: 695605
Node.js Hispano
  • Node.js Hispano
  • Spanish language Node.js community.
  • NodeCloud Ranking: 32
  • Alexa Traffic Rank: 1022249
Node Up
  • Node Up
  • Node Up is a podcast about the Node.js ecosystem.
  • NodeCloud Ranking: 33
  • Alexa Traffic Rank: 1185840
Node Tuts
  • Node Tuts
  • A collection of screencast tutorials covering a wide range of topics, and the home of 'Hands on with Node.js' book.
  • NodeCloud Ranking: 34
  • Alexa Traffic Rank: 1238906
ldapjs
  • ldapjs
  • ldapjs is a pure JavaScript, from-scratch framework for implementing LDAP clients and servers in Node.js.
  • NodeCloud Ranking: 35
  • Alexa Traffic Rank: 1322627
NodeBots
  • NodeBots
  • Full day events worldwide about creating Node.js powered robotic devices.
  • NodeCloud Ranking: 36
  • Alexa Traffic Rank: 1434595
NodeCopter
  • NodeCopter
  • Full day events worldwide about programming flying robots (Parrot AR Drones) with Node.js.
  • NodeCloud Ranking: 37
  • Alexa Traffic Rank: 1489288
Cloudnode
  • Cloudnode
  • Cloudnode is a free Node.js hosting platform using specialized Virtual Node Machines.
  • NodeCloud Ranking: 38
  • Alexa Traffic Rank: 1523412
Log.io
  • Log.io
  • Log.io is a real-time log monitoring system based on Node.js providing data visualization within web browsers.
  • NodeCloud Ranking: 39
  • Alexa Traffic Rank: 1582796
Wintersmith
  • Wintersmith
  • Flexible and minimalist static site generator built on top of Node.js.
  • NodeCloud Ranking: 40
  • Alexa Traffic Rank: 1636860
DocPad
  • DocPad
  • Simple, feature-rich, and Powerful Static Site Generator built with Node.js and Express.js.
  • NodeCloud Ranking: 41
  • Alexa Traffic Rank: 1644035
Node.js knockout
  • Node.js knockout
  • A 48-hour coding competition taking place annually.
  • NodeCloud Ranking: 42
  • Alexa Traffic Rank: 1837726
SocketStream
  • SocketStream
  • Modular Node.js web framework dedicated to building realtime single-page apps.
  • NodeCloud Ranking: 43
  • Alexa Traffic Rank: 1971763
NodeCloud
  • NodeCloud
  • This is the exact same site you're currently viewing. So why is it listed anyway? For the sake of recursion, of course!
  • NodeCloud Ranking: 44
  • Alexa Traffic Rank: 2319572
Highland
  • Highland
  • High-level streams library for Node.js and the browser.
  • NodeCloud Ranking: 45
  • Alexa Traffic Rank: 2406917
Geddy
  • Geddy
  • A modular web framework for Node.js similar to Ruby frameworks like Rails or Merb, and Python frameworks like Django or Pylons.
  • NodeCloud Ranking: 46
  • Alexa Traffic Rank: 2569022
NodeConf
  • NodeConf
  • NodeConf is an annual conference about Node.js.
  • NodeCloud Ranking: 47
  • Alexa Traffic Rank: 2585028
Broccoli.js
  • Broccoli.js
  • A fast, reliable asset pipeline, supporting constant-time rebuilds and compact build definitions.
  • NodeCloud Ranking: 48
  • Alexa Traffic Rank: 2652600
Node Summit
  • Node Summit
  • Node Summit is a two-day conference about Node.js taking place at the Mission Bay Conference Center in San Francisco.
  • NodeCloud Ranking: 49
  • Alexa Traffic Rank: 2681577
Noodle
  • Noodle
  • Node.js server and module for querying and scraping data from web documents.
  • NodeCloud Ranking: 50
  • Alexa Traffic Rank: 3013705
Locomotive
  • Locomotive
  • A web framework for Node.js built on top of Express and Connect.
  • NodeCloud Ranking: 51
  • Alexa Traffic Rank: 3240867
Buckets
  • Buckets
  • A simple and open source content management system (CMS) built on Node.js and MongoDB.
  • NodeCloud Ranking: 52
  • Alexa Traffic Rank: 3506634
Passwordless
  • Passwordless
  • Token-based authentication middleware for Express & Node.js.
  • NodeCloud Ranking: 53
  • Alexa Traffic Rank: 3801174
CleverStack
  • CleverStack
  • A modular way to create your Angular & Node web apps.
  • NodeCloud Ranking: 54
  • Alexa Traffic Rank: 4240036
Vows
  • Vows
  • Vows is a framework for doing asynchronous behaviour driven development in Node.
  • NodeCloud Ranking: 55
  • Alexa Traffic Rank: 4304291
CGI-Node
  • CGI-Node
  • Allows to run JavaScript on any Web server supporting CGI.
  • NodeCloud Ranking: 56
  • Alexa Traffic Rank: 4568764
CompoundJS
  • CompoundJS
  • An MVC framework for Node.js, based on Express, fully ExpressJS-compatible (Formerly known as RailwayJS).
  • NodeCloud Ranking: 57
  • Alexa Traffic Rank: 5182419
from https://www.nodecloud.org/
------------------

https://www.nodecloud.org/的源码

cd /usr/local
git clone https://github.com/fcambus/nodecloud  nodecloud.org
cd nodecloud.org

root@localhost:/usr/local/nodecloud.org# ls
db        LICENSE       package.json  rasterize.js  screenshots.sh  views
index.js  README.md     static
root@localhost:/usr/local/nodecloud.org# npm install
root@localhost:/usr/local/nodecloud.org# npm start (此即生成/更新静态网站的根目录的命令,会在当前目录下,生成public目录)
root@localhost:/usr/local/nodecloud.org# ls
db        LICENSE       package.json  rasterize.js  screenshots.sh  views
index.js  node_modules  public        README.md     static
root@localhost:/usr/local/nodecloud.org# cd public
root@localhost:/usr/local/nodecloud.org/public# ls
assets  favicon.ico  fonts  index.html  screenshots  styles
root@localhost:/usr/local/nodecloud.org/public#
(可见/usr/local/nodecloud.org/public就是静态网站的根目录)

演示网站:http://nc.bright.biz.st
只是不知如何更新网站。

项目地址:https://github.com/fcambus/nodecloud

No comments:

Post a Comment